The Forestry Training
School of the Sabah Forestry Department
was established in 1974 in Sepilok, near
the Forest Research Centre. In 1989, with
the inclusion of the Forest Ranger Course,
it was upgraded and was named the Sabah
Forestry Institute. It is better known
as Institut Perhutanan Sabah or IPS. In
July 21, 1997, it was relocated to the
present campus near the Telupid Forestry
District Office in Telupid. This Institute
was established to train staff of Forestry
Department to ensure proper forest management.
The Institute has been training technical
personnel of the Sabah Forestry Department
in the field of forestry for the past
30 years. Since its inception, 944 students
have been trained in the Forest Guard
and Forest Ranger courses. Details of
